Output 91fc20b0334e92e4d5a41f41ce0a9da91684b8bb2373d7abfd80d883da9f355d:0

value
503593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ff3330d6069ec6235949eff946b03cd8884abd5 OP_EQUALVERIFY OP_CHECKSIG
address
16q8ustm199Fwm66zg8J3dreSXt7czkUN7
transaction
91fc20b0334e92e4d5a41f41ce0a9da91684b8bb2373d7abfd80d883da9f355d
confirmations
592275
spent
true